Blizzard — Graham, Kansas
2025-03-04 · Graham, Kansas
Event narrative
Hill City ASOS (KHLC) reported half to quarter mile visibility for 3 hours in snow. A public report from Hill city also confirmed these conditions as well. Winds were gusting to 35-61 mph during this time frame.
Key impacts: whiteout conditions.
Wider weather episode
A strong weather system moved across Northwest Kansas causing a multitude of weather hazards across the area such as blizzard conditions, damaging winds, dust and a wildfire. The most notable ones were an 83 mph wind gust and brownout conditions in Greeley County, a flipped semi in Thomas County, and a brief closure of Interstate 70 eastbound between KS 267 and US 24 due to a crash caused by the wind. Near blizzard to blizzard conditions also occurred across Sherman, Cheyenne, Decatur, Graham and Norton counties; very little impacts occurred with these conditions however.
